Minimum TOEFL iBT® Score Requirement For the University of Pennsylvania

The average TOEFL iBT® score requirement for the University of Pennsylvania is 100 which is a common requirement for various programs in the University. However,  the general score requirement varies across different courses, and programme may have slightly varying score expectations. 

In this blog, we have outlined the minimum score requirements for selected undergraduate and postgraduate programs at the University of Pennsylvania, including popular options like Engineering, Business, and Nursing.

TOEFL Score for Postgraduate Courses 

Here are the minimum score requirements for a selected postgraduate programme at the University of Pennsylvania: 

Specialisation 

TOEFL Score 

Master of Science in Electrical Engineering

100

Master of Science in Engineering - Data Science:

100

Master of Computer and Information Technology (M.C.I.T.)

100

Master of Science in Biotechnology

100

Master of Science in Nursing (M.S.N.)

100

Master of Public Health (M.P.H.)

100

Master of Law (L.L.M.) 

100

TOEFL Score for MBA courses 

The University of Pennsylvania offers an MBA programme through Wharton Business School. Here are the TOEFL score requirements for the MBA program: 

Specialisation 

Duration 

TOEFL Score 

Master of Business Administration (MBA)

20 months

100 

MBA in Finance 

20 months

100

MBA in Entrepreneurship & Innovation

20 months 

100

MBA in Organizational Dynamics

20 months

100

MBA in Marketing

20 months

100

MBA in Health Care Management

20 months

100

 

TOEFL Score for Undergraduate Courses 

Here are the minimum score requirements for the selected undergraduate programme at the University of Pennsylvania:  

Program 

TOEFL Score 

B.A in Accounting 

100 

B.A in Architecture 

100

B.A in Anthropology 

100

B.A in Cinema and Cinema Studies 

100

B.A in Classical Studies 

100

B.A in Communication 

100

B.A East Asian Area Studies 

100
